Electrical Engineering Manager
Location: Oklahoma City, OK 73102
Salary: $125,000 to $140,000 annually

Position Summary
The Electrical Engineering Manager will lead the electrical design team and oversee all aspects of electrical design and launch processes. This role requires an in-depth understanding of the company’s products, electrical design requirements, and engineering workflows. The manager will be responsible for creating and maintaining wire and panel packages, electrical diagrams, and UL 508A compliant designs, while managing a team of electricians and electrical technicians. For highly complex projects, this role may also perform electrical checks on designs completed by others.

Essential Functions

  • Design UL 508A panels including calculations, component specifications, panel layout, schematics, and UL-specific labeling

  • Manage and mentor a team of electricians and electrical technicians

  • Review and interpret blueprints, technical wiring diagrams, and customer electrical specifications

  • Develop and maintain wiring, control, and lighting standard diagrams

  • Select and specify components such as transformers, fuse blocks, motor starters, VFDs, signal converters, relays, and other distribution and control components

  • Develop standards and tools for designing company electrical diagrams for lighting, power wiring, and controls

  • Support Application Engineers in developing submittal wiring diagrams

  • Assist with product-specific electrical testing

  • Ensure compliance with state and local regulations, National Electric Code, ETL requirements, and standards including UL 60335-1, UL 60335-2-40, NFPA 90, NFPA 70, and UL 508A

  • Administer and manage UL 508A panel shop program
